Mercure Hotel Berlin City West
3.7/560 Reviews
I chose this hotel as I was touring Berlin with a friend for a few days, but he was arriving a couple of days later than me. This proved to be a great option in terms of budget, distance from the city centre and proximity to public transport. Once you come up the steps from the U-Bahn at Siemenssdamm, it’s immediately to your right. The member of staff in the reception was warm and friendly and spoke very good English as my German is not very good after studying it a little at school 25 years ago. The room was large, very clean, and well-equipped. It was too warm for me, and turning the air con down didn’t help, but the window opens very wide. The bathroom also had a bath which was a bonus. The bed is firm which I really enjoyed, but I appreciate that won’t be to everyone’s liking. I’m sure I requested the room not to be serviced but the maid had been in every day. I didn’t use the TV but the Wi-Fi was a little patchy and slow at times. There is plenty of plug sockets including one near the bed. There was a soft light on the floor lamp and a desk lamp which was great. I had the buffet breakfast one morning, which had a great and varied selection of hot and cold food, this included cereals, bread, cold meats, cheeses, eggs, sausages, fresh juice, tea, and coffee. There is a supermarket across the road open till 10 pm, which was handy to get food for dinner. Yeah, it is quiet, and felt safe. I couldn’t hear any noise from any adjacent rooms. If I’m visiting Berlin in the future on my own, I will probably stay here again.

Regent Berlin
4.7/574 Reviews
Berlin City Centre
We just spent 5 nights at the Regent. We booked their least expensive room and it was still fabulous. This is one of those hotels that does everything right. The hotel lobby and the rooms are elegant and yet not stuffy. The staff is totally friendly to everyone - from the business people in the breakfast rooms right on over to us traveler types in our polar fleece and REI travel pants:) Breakfast is excellent. The beds are comfortable, the sheets high quality. The rooms are spacious and the bathrooms are incredible. Full tub, large shower, big mirrors, good lighting. The toiletries are L’Occitane. There’s a high-end coffee maker and pods. The locations is perfect. We did a ton of walking - and in walking, I saw many of the other Berlin hotels I had considered in my research. None of the other locations is this perfect - especially for a first-time tourist to Berlin. We could walk to Museum Island in under 10 minutes. 10 minutes to the Brandenburg Gate. 10 minutes to the Checkpoint Charlie area. I cannot compliment the Regent enough. It is one of those rare hotels that just did it all right for us.
